Imaging system at 94 GHz using tapered slot antenna elements

Abstract
A 94 GHz Imaging System using linearly tapered slot antennas with integrated beamlead diodes as receptor elements has been developed. The elements have sufficient gain to directly illuminate the sub-reflector of a Cassegrain antenna. The one-foot diameter of the main reflector determines a beam-width of 0.7 degrees for each beam. The measured spacing between adjacent beams in a seven element array is 0.64 degrees. A four element array has also been used for tracking.
